The Last of Us: Part 2 - HDR Optimized Settings


The game is NOT using/applying Playstation HDR Calibration app settings.


The game has a fairly good HDR implementation with an actual Peak HDR Brightness control, but not in "nits" value and that can go up to 2.500 nits max.

Also the reference images do not represent actual luminance during gameplay.
